PLU students’ memorial service set for May 11
THE NEWS TRIBUNE
Published: May 2nd, 2008 01:00 AM
Pacific Lutheran University announced Wednesday that it will hold a memorial service for students Jocelyn Denham and Brady Freeman at 11 a.m. May 11 in Lagerquist Concert Hall in the Mary Baker Russell Music Building on campus. The students died last weekend in a car accident.

Both families will be present for the service, which will be preceded by a reception at 10 a.m. in the lobby of the Music Building. There, members of the PLU community may greet the families. The service will follow.

A service for Freeman, a junior offensive lineman on the football team, was held in his hometown of Tonasket on Thursday, while a service for Denham will be held next week in her hometown of Bend, Ore.

Freeman was driving last Friday afternoon with two passengers – Denham, who was his girlfriend, and his twin brother, Boone Freeman, a junior offensive lineman at the University of Puget Sound – near Brewster, Okanagon County, when his car collided with another vehicle.

Brady Freeman and Denham, both 21, were pronounced dead at the scene. Boone Freeman was hospitalized overnight with injuries before being released Saturday. He went to his parents’ house in nearby Tonasket.
